<p style="text-align: justify;">The use of biological, physical, and <a href="https://www.cri-report.com/southeast-asia-chemical-industry/" data-internallinksmanager029f6b8e52c="2195" title="Research Report on Southeast Asia Chemical Industry 2023-2032" target="_blank" rel="noopener">chemical</a> agents to enhance crop health during planting includes seed treatment. It helps manage pathogens and diseases transmitted by s<a href="https://www.cri-report.com/oil-and-gas-industry-in-india-2021/" data-internallinksmanager029f6b8e52c="1678" title="Oil and Gas Industry in India 2021" target="_blank" rel="noopener">oil</a> and crop. Furthermore, it increases crop production, decreases germination time, and improves efficiency overall. The most famous seed treatment <a href="https://www.cri-report.com/europe-insecticides-market-outlook-2030-industry-insights-opportunity-evaluation-2019-2030/" data-internallinksmanager029f6b8e52c="294" title="Europe Insecticides Market Outlook 2030: Industry Insights &amp; Opportunity Evaluation, 2019-2030" target="_blank" rel="noopener">insecticides</a> on the market today are neonicotinoids. The most popular neonicotinoid used to fight aphids is imidacloprid, as aphids are a carrier of viral conditions. It also works against mosquitoes, flea-beetle, Hessian fly, leaf-hopper, and more. As compared with traditional spraying, seed treatment has been shown to be a cost-effective and labor-intensive cultivation <a href="https://www.cri-report.com/pipeline-safety-market-by-component-solutions-pipeline-monitoring-system-secure-communication-perimeter-intrusion-detection-scada-for-pipelines-and-ics-security-and-services-by-technology-sc/" data-internallinksmanager029f6b8e52c="1440" rel="nofollow noopener" target="_blank">safety</a> solution.</p>
<p style="text-align: justify;">Global Seed Treatment market is segmented by type into <a href="https://www.cri-report.com/southeast-asia-chemical-industry/" data-internallinksmanager029f6b8e52c="2195" title="Research Report on Southeast Asia Chemical Industry 2023-2032" target="_blank" rel="noopener">chemical</a> seed treatment, Seed Protection, and Seed Enhancement. Due to their efficacy, availability, and easier techniques of application, <a href="https://www.cri-report.com/southeast-asia-chemical-industry/" data-internallinksmanager029f6b8e52c="2195" title="Research Report on Southeast Asia Chemical Industry 2023-2032" target="_blank" rel="noopener">chemical</a> seed treatment has increased farmers&#8217; choice. Research demonstrates that the most economical way of protecting seeds against pests and improving seed quality is to treat one or more pesticides. In the formulation of chemical combinations for seed processing companies, pesticide manufacturers helped.
